Boeing recorded 303 gross airplane orders last month, highest since December 2023. It delivered 220 aircraft this year, showing improvement against Airbus's 243. Boeing logged 606 net orders year-to-date, substantially outpacing Airbus's 215 orders. Production stabilization at 38 jets per month is targeted, pending FAA approval. Deliveries to China are expected to resume this month, boosting potential sales.
